Erp100论坛's Archiver

atomic79 发表于 2008-4-25 09:39

关闭BIEE的Cache

关闭Cache有两个地方需要调整。
一个是在$ORA_BI_HOME\server\Config\NQSConfig.INI中关闭Cache选项,将ENABLE设置为NO
[img]http://bbs.erp100.com/images/default/attachimg.gif[/img][url=http://www.erp100.com/batch.download.php?aid=3517][img]http://www.erp100.com/attachments/2008/04/25/131_200804250940321xksW.jpg[/img][/url]
第二是用Administration Tools打开rpd文件,关闭Phsical层的Cache,点击表然后选择Properties,去掉Cacheable的勾选。
[url=http://www.erp100.com/batch.download.php?aid=3516][img]http://www.erp100.com/attachments/2008/04/25/131_200804250940261GiZD.jpg[/img][/url]
[img]http://bbs.erp100.com/images/default/attachimg.gif[/img]
调整之后,重新启动BIEE服务。
[b]附件:[/b]

chrisyang 发表于 2008-4-25 13:21

很好啊,这个对大家在开发过程中很有用的,有些dashboard需要经常刷新,但是会发现好几天过去了dashboard上的数据依然没有变动,直接编辑报表或者查sql却发现数据是存在的,这其实就是页面上是引用的cache里的内容,清掉cache,正确的数据就出来了,其实是可以手动调节某些分析项cache有效时间的

atomic79 发表于 2008-4-26 13:15

嗯,图片2的下方就有设置缓存有效时间的地方。

tujingding 发表于 2008-10-6 17:46

没有全部表一起设置的吗?要一个一个表单独设置?

v1lvcha 发表于 2008-11-3 10:54

在CONFIG.INI文件里设置CACHE为ENABLE = NO后就可以了.在展现层不用再做设置.

米饭 发表于 2008-11-25 15:43

开发的时候这样子设置比较方便
但是具体给用户使用的时候如果也将Cache关闭的话 那么对服务器承载能力要求就很高了
在Cache ENABLE = YES的时候,清除BIEE的缓存分两步:
1.管理工具->Manage->Cache -> 选中你要清楚的Physical Source -> Edit -> Purge
2.BIEE页面中 -> 设置 -> 管理 -> 管理会话 ->关闭所有游标 ->完成

页: [1]

Powered by Discuz! Archiver 7.0.0  © 2001-2007 Comsenz Inc.